Why Harlem Generates So Many Sidewalk Violations
Large-caliper pin oaks and London planes planted in the early 1900s now exert massive root pressure under narrow tree pits. Muni-Meter installations, Con Edison vault work, and decades of deferred maintenance have left many slabs cracked, tilted, or sunken. Community Board 9, 10, and 11 prioritize pedestrian safety, resulting in aggressive 311 reporting and rapid escalation of notices—especially along the 125th Street corridor and around the Mount Morris Park and Strivers’ Row historic districts.
